LEGACY: Lung Cancer Screening in Individuals With a Lung Cancer Family History-Protocol A
NCT07685028 · Status: NOT_YET_RECRUITING · Phase: NA · Type: INTERVENTIONAL · Enrollment: 250
Last updated 2026-07-06
Summary
This research is being done to determine if an image-based deep learning model (Sybil) can accurately predict the likelihood of future lung cancer based on chest computed tomography (CT) imaging from individuals.
